abstract = {Intermediate reflector layers are commonly used for light
man- agement purposes in multi-junction silicon based
devices containing a-Si:H top- and µc-Si:H
bottom-sub-cells. A low resistance of such layers can have a
severe impact on the so- lar module performance due to
shunting of the bottom sub- cell by the P2 scribe. A common
solution for this problem is the use of an additional scribe
line. However, not only the ad- ditional processing step is
disadvantageous but also the dead area losses are increased
as well by the additional scribe. This work introduces a
novel solar cell stripe interconnection scheme that requires
only three scribing processes with simi- lar dead area
losses as they would be apparent in the standard
interconnection scheme. An implementation to mini modules
shows no negative impact on the electrical properties and
simultaneously reducing the required number of scribing
steps.},
